Steven Kumarappan is an experienced project manager with a career spanning over 15 years in various prestigious organizations. Since May 2019, Steven has been serving as a Project Manager at iManage. Prior to this, Steven held the position of Senior Project Manager at Norton Rose Fulbright from September 2017 to May 2019 and was a Project Manager at Monsoon Accessorize for a brief period in 2017. Steven's earlier experience includes roles at Freshfields Bruckhaus Deringer as Project Manager and Senior Business Analyst, and as a Senior Business Analyst at Gondola Holdings. Additionally, Steven worked as an IT Consultant at LogicaCMG from 2004 to 2008. Steven holds a Master’s degree in Technology Management from Alliance Manchester Business School and a Bachelor's degree in Computer Systems Engineering from the University of Warwick.
Previous companies
This person is not in the org chart
This person is not in any teams
This person is not in any offices